In c1f2d66ed8 I replaced
`ApplicationManager.getApplication() == null` with
`Class.forName("ApplicationManager").getMethod("getApplication").invoke(null)`.
It turned out that those two are not equivalent.

`getMethod` tries to match queried signatures with existing signatures
=> it tries to load classes in signatures => it tries to load
`com.intellij.openapi.application.Application` (and fails because
`Application` supertype isn't in the classpath).

Contrary, `ApplicationManager.getApplication() == null` doesn't try to
load `com.intellij.openapi.application.Application` class, so it doesn't
fail.

I use MethodHandles API because it forces me to write `Class.forName`
myself (compared to implicit `Class.forName("Application")` inside
`getMethod`) which I find a nice safety feature.
